Я смотрю на это уже 2 часа и не могу понять.
Но теперь он недоступен из Интернета.
Сервер apache2, но он работает нормально, потому что я могу получить доступ к сайтам, используя wget на сервере (localhost / sitename), но любая попытка получить доступ к сайту извне и истекает время.
Я выполнил netstat -plnt и ответ
Active Internet connections (only servers)
Proto Recv-Q Send-Q Local Address Foreign Address State
PID/Program name
tcp 0 0 0.0.0.0:3306 0.0.0.0:* LISTEN 648/mysqld
tcp 0 0 0.0.0.0:80 0.0.0.0:* LISTEN 1056/apache2
tcp 0 0 0.0.0.0:21 0.0.0.0:* LISTEN 546/vsftpd
tcp 0 0 0.0.0.0:22 0.0.0.0:* LISTEN 557/sshd
tcp 0 0 127.0.0.1:25 0.0.0.0:* LISTEN 963/exim4
tcp 0 0 0.0.0.0:538 0.0.0.0:* LISTEN 968/gdomap
tcp 0 0 0.0.0.0:443 0.0.0.0:* LISTEN 1056/apache2
tcp6 0 0 :::22 :::* LISTEN 557/sshd
tcp6 0 0 ::1:25 :::* LISTEN 963/exim4
Я могу ssh на сервер, но не FTP (или доступ к www). Ping все равно отключен, поэтому я этого не сделал.
Я также запустил nc -vt 1.2.3.4 80 ( не мой реальный адрес) и получил Connection Timed Out.
Затем я проверил / sbin / iptables -L и ответ
Chain INPUT (policy ACCEPT)
target prot opt source destination
Chain FORWARD (policy ACCEPT)
target prot opt source destination
Chain OUTPUT (policy ACCEPT)
target prot opt source destination
Но даже после того, как я сделал sudo /sbin/iptables -I INPUT 1 -p tcp --dport http -j ACCEPT, это все еще не работает
Статус ufw неактивен
Кажется, что есть другой брандмауэр, к которому обращается веб-панель управления (это цифровые мины), но я проверил и оба порта 80 и 443 имеют правила, позволяющие 0.0.0.0/0
Я сейчас нахожусь на своем пути, я ищу в Интернете и просто продолжаю получать те же ответы - проверьте iptables, проверьте ufw.
Любые идеи?
Edit Еще одна вещь, я не могу получить доступ к внешним сайтам с сервера!